"""
Library to convert text to speech using Amazon Polly Service
https://aws.amazon.com/polly/
"""
import logging
import tempfile
import os
import boto3 as aws
from Voices import Voices
from Exceptions import (LanguageException, OutputFormatException, EngineException, BotoException, RegionException)
from botocore.exceptions import ClientError
class PollyTTS:
"""
API for Amazon Polly TTS services
"""
def __init__(self, access_key_id, secret_access_key, region='us-west-1', debug=False):
"""
Initiate class
@param access_key_id: AWS Polly access key id
@param secret_access_key: AWS Polly secret access key
@param region: AWS region. Default - US-WEST-1
@param debug: Debugging option. Default - False
"""
self.access_key_id = access_key_id
self.secret_access_key = secret_access_key
self.region = region
self.debug = debug
self.logger = logging.getLogger(__name__)
self.lang = None
self.voice = None
self.formatted_text = None
self.output_format = None
self.engine = None
self.text_type = None
# AWS Polly Engines
self.supported_engines = ['standard', 'neural']
# AWS Polly Output Format
self.supported_output_formats = ['json', 'mp3', 'ogg_vorbis', 'pcm']
# AWS Polly supported regions
self.supported_regions = ['ap-east-1', 'ap-northeast-1', 'ap-northeast-2', 'ap-south-1', 'ap-southeast-1',
'ap-southeast-2', 'ca-central-1', 'eu-central-1', 'eu-north-1', 'eu-west-1',
'eu-west-2', 'eu-west-3', 'me-south-1', 'sa-east-1', 'us-east-1', 'us-east-2',
'us-west-1', 'us-west-2']
# AWS Polly supported voices
self.supported_voices = Voices()
# Logging
if self.debug:
self.logger.setLevel(level=logging.DEBUG)
# Create Polly Client
if self.region not in self.supported_regions:
raise RegionException("Requested region {} does not support polly".format(self.region))
self.session = aws.session.Session(
aws_access_key_id=self.access_key_id,
aws_secret_access_key=self.secret_access_key,
region_name=self.region
)
self.client = self.session.client('polly')
self.logger.debug('Authorized to polly service region - {}'.format(self.region))
def speak(self, text, lang=None, voice=None, engine=None, output_format=None, save_to_file=False, text_type='text'):
"""
Generate the request body for Polly
@param text: Text to convert to speech
@param text_type: Type can be text or SSML. (Default: Text)
@param lang: Speech output language (Default: en-US)
@param voice: Speech output voice (Default: Joanna)
@param engine: Speech Engine (Default: Standard)
@param output_format: Speech output file format (Default : MP3)
@param save_to_file: Save speech data to a file
@return: Return the request for polly
When passing text to speak - you can utilize certain SSML features by wrapping the text around
with the following tags.
<break> - Add a pause in speech for 2 seconds
<emphasize></emphasize> - Text will be read in louder and slower tone
<max duration='duration'></max> (TODO) - Maximum length of the speech response. Duration in milliseconds.
<spell></spell> - Text will be spelled out in individual characters.
<number></number> - Text will be read as cardinal number
<ordinal></ordinal> - Text will be read as ordinal. Ex 1234 will be read 1234th
<digits></digits> - Text digits will be spelled out individually.
<unit></unit> - Text will be read as a measurement.
<time></time> - Text will be read as time. Example - 1'30" represents 1 min 30 seconds
<address></address> - Text will be read as a address
<bleep></bleep> - Text will be bleeped out
<fraction></fraction> - Text will be read as a fraction.
<date format='format'></date> (TODO) - Text will be read as date. For supported formats refer -
https://docs.aws.amazon.com/polly/latest/dg/supportedtags.html#say-as-tag
<telephone></telephone> - Text will be read as a telephone number
<convo></convo> - Text will be spoke conversation style. Only available for neural format and for certain
voices - Refer https://docs.aws.amazon.com/polly/latest/dg/supportedtags.html#newscaster-tag
<newscaster></newscaster> - Text will be spoke newscaster style. Only available for neural format and for
certain voices - Refer https://docs.aws.amazon.com/polly/latest/dg/supportedtags.html#newscaster-tag
<soft></soft> - Text will be spoken in a soft tone
<whisper></whisper> - Text will be spoken in a whispered voice
Amazon polly provides more customization options when using SSML input. Above options provided are only a
subset that can be used for most common purposes. For more detailed control over speech synthesis refer the
below link and directly provide input in SSML format.
https://docs.aws.amazon.com/polly/latest/dg/supportedtags.html
"""
self.lang = lang
self.voice = voice
self.engine = engine
self.output_format = output_format
self.text_type = text_type
if not text:
raise LanguageException("Text is not provided for speech conversion")
if not self.voice and not self.lang:
self.lang = 'en-US'
self.voice = 'Joanna'
if not self.engine:
self.engine = 'standard'
if not self.output_format:
self.output_format = 'mp3'
if self.lang and not self.voice:
self.voice = self.supported_voices.get_language_details(self.lang).default
# Validate input parameters
self.validate_request()
# Reformat the input text to SSML format
if self.text_type.upper() == 'TEXT':
self.convert_text_to_ssml(text)
else:
self.formatted_text = text
print(self.formatted_text)
# Log parameters determined for use.
self.logger.debug('Language - {}, Voice - {}, Engine - {}, Output Format - {}'.format(self.lang,
self.voice,
self.engine,
self.output_format))
return self.send_request_to_polly(save_to_file)
def validate_request(self):
"""
Verify all the required parameters are valid for polly service
@return: None
"""
if self.voice and not self.lang:
raise LanguageException("Voice defined witout defining language!")
if self.lang is not None and self.lang not in self.supported_voices.supported_languages():
raise LanguageException("Requested language {} not available!".format(self.lang))
if self.voice not in self.supported_voices.get_language_details(self.lang).voices:
raise LanguageException("Requested language {} does not have voice {}!".format(self.lang, self.voice))
if self.output_format not in self.supported_output_formats:
raise OutputFormatException("Requested output format {} is not supported".format(self.output_format))
if self.engine not in self.supported_engines:
raise EngineException("Requested engine {} is not supported".format(self.engine))
return None
def send_request_to_polly(self, save_to_file=False):
"""
Send formatted text as request and return the response.
@param save_to_file: If True - output will be written to a temporary file
@return: If save_to_file is true - location of the audio file will be returned. If false - the audio in raw
byte format will be returned.
"""
try:
response = self.client.synthesize_speech(VoiceId=self.voice,
OutputFormat=self.output_format,
Text=self.formatted_text,
TextType='ssml')
if response['ResponseMetadata']['HTTPStatusCode'] == 200:
if save_to_file:
file = open(os.path.join(tempfile.gettempdir(), response['ResponseMetadata']['RequestId'] + '.mp3'),
'wb')
file.write(response['AudioStream'].read())
file.close()
return file.name
return response['AudioStream'].read()
except ClientError as e:
raise BotoException(e.response['Error']['Code'], e.response['Error']['Message'])
def sent_request_stream_to_polly(self):
"""
TODO : support audio streaming
"""
pass
def convert_text_to_ssml(self, text):
"""
Convert plain text to ssml format.
@param text: Input text to convert to SSML format
@return: SSML formatted text
"""
text_formatter = []
text = text.strip()
replacement_map = {
'<whisper>': '<amazon:effect name="whispered">',
'</whisper>': '</amazon:effect>',
'<soft>': '<amazon:effect phonation="soft">',
'</soft>': '</amazon:effect>',
'<newscaster>': '<amazon:domain name="news">',
'</newscaster>': '</amazon:domain>',
'<convo>': '<amazon:domain name="conversational">',
'</convo>': '</amazon:domain>',
'<telephone>': '<say-as interpret-as="telephone">',
'</telephone>': '</say-as>',
'<fraction>': '<say-as interpret-as="fraction">',
'</fraction>': '</say-as>',
'<bleep>': '<say-as interpret-as="expletive">',
'</bleep>': '</say-as>',
'<address>': '<say-as interpret-as="address">',
'</address>': '</say-as>',
'<time>': '<say-as interpret-as="time">',
'</time>': '</say-as>',
'<unit>': '<say-as interpret-as="unit">',
'</unit>': '</say-as>',
'<digits>': '<say-as interpret-as="digits">',
'</digits>': '</say-as>',
'<ordinal>': '<say-as interpret-as="ordinal">',
'</ordinal>': '</say-as>',
'<number>': '<say-as interpret-as="number">',
'</number>': '</say-as>',
'<spell>': '<say-as interpret-as="spell-out">',
'</spell>': '</say-as>',
'<emphasize>': '<emphasis level="strong">',
'</emphasize>': '</emphasis>',
'<break>': '<break time="2s"/>'
}
for k, v in replacement_map.items():
if k in text:
text = text.replace(k, v)
text_formatter.append('<speak>')
text_formatter.append(text)
text_formatter.append('</speak>')
self.formatted_text = ''.join(text_formatter)
return None
